Rebuilding after McDougall Creek wildfire

A year after the McDougall Creek wildfire destroyed 200 homes in its path of destruction, about 50 homes have been approved to move forward with construction. But it comes with its challenges, as Victoria Femia reports, some residents haven’t been able to return home, while others might have trouble finding workers.
